Beth Ann Wilbur

THERAPIST IN Birmingham and Gadsden // MA, lpc

Beth Ann Wilbur is a former military spouse and had the opportunity to serve in numerous support organizations throughout the Marine Corps. These organizations introduced her to various cultures and life experiences which influenced her decision to begin a career in counseling. She joins Pathways after several years in forensic inpatient mental health where she performed group, individual and family therapies to help her clients understand and cope with life’s challenges. Beth Ann uses different modalities to assist her clients; however, she knows God is the source of all healing.

Beth Ann Is a Licensed Professional Counseler. She is trained in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ing (EMDR).

She holds a Master of Science in Professional Counseling with an emphasis in Trauma from Grand Canyon University and a Bachelor of Science in Interiors and Housing from Auburn University.
